Reduce Number of Segments

2014-08-25 Thread Chris Decker
All,

I’m looking for advice on how to reduce the number of segments for my 
indices because in my use case (log analysis), quick searches are more 
important than real-time access to data.  I've turned many of the knobs 
available within ES, and read many blog postings, ES documentation, etc., 
but still feel like there is room for important.

Specific questions I have:
1. How can I increase the current merge rate?  According to Elastic HQ, my 
merge rate is 6 MB/s (according to Elastic HQ).  I know I don't have SSDs, 
but with 15k drives it seems like I should be able to get better rates.  I 
tried increasing indices.store.throttle.max_bytes_per_sec from the default 
of 20mb to 40mb in my templates, but I didn't see a noticeable change in 
disk IOps or the merge rate the next day.  Did I do something incorrectly? 
 I'm going to experiment with setting it overall 
with index.store.throttle.max_bytes_per_sec and removing it from my 
templates.
2. Should I move away from the default merge policy, or stick with the 
default (tiered)?

Any advice you have is much appreciated; additional details on my situation 
are below.



- I generate 2 indices per day - “high” and “low”.  I usually end up with ~ 
450 segments for my ‘high’ index (see attached), and another ~ 200 segments 
for my ‘low’ index, which I then optimize once I roll-over to the next 
day’s indices.
- 4 ES servers (soon to be 8).
  — Each server has:  
12 Xeon cores running at 2.3 GHz
15k drives
128 GB of RAM
68 GB used for OS / file system machine
60 GB used by 2 JVMs
- Index ~ 750 GB per day; 1.5 TB if you include the replicas
- Relevant configs:
TEMPLATE:
  index.refresh_interval : 60s,
  index.number_of_replicas : 1,
  index.number_of_shards : 4,
  index.merge.policy.max_merged_segment : 50g,
  index.merge.policy.segments_per_tier : 5,
  index.merge.policy.max_merge_at_once : “5”,
  indices.store.throttle.max_bytes_per_sec : 40mb.

ELASTICSEARCH.YML:
indices.memory.index_buffer_size: 30%



Thanks in advance!,
Chris

Re: Reduce Number of Segments

2014-08-25 Thread Chris Decker
Mike,

Thanks for the response.

I'm running ES 1.2.1.  It appears the issue that you reported / corrected 
was included with ES 1.2.0.  

*Any other ideas / suggestions?  *Were the settings that I posted sane?


Thanks!,
Chris

On Monday, August 25, 2014 1:52:46 PM UTC-4, Michael McCandless wrote:

 Which version of ES are you using?  Versions before 1.2 have a bug that 
 caused merge throttling to throttle far more than requested such that you 
 couldn't get any faster than ~8 MB / sec.  See 
 https://github.com/elasticsearch/elasticsearch/issues/6018

 Tiered merge policy is best.

 Mike McCandless

 http://blog.mikemccandless.com
